Safety incidents and notices are important to track in subcontracting. Buyers need to notify subcontractors about safety issues so that any violations are corrected.

Setup

Before entering safety incidents and notices, you must enter data for types, safety regulations, and jurisdictions. Go to the following screens:

  • SM.10.31 Incident Types

  • SM.10.32 Notice Types

  • SM.10.33 Safety Code Regulations

  • SM.10.34 Safety Jurisdictions

Enter a safety incident

  1. In the menu tree, navigate to Smart Materials > Site > Subcontract Management > SM.30 Site Administration.

  2. Double-click SM.30.01 Safety Incidents and Notices.

  3. On the Incidents tab, enter the necessary data for the incident.

SHARED Tip Click Details, Action Taken, and Conditions to open another window where you can enter additional information about the incident.

Enter a safety notice

  1. In the menu tree, navigate to Smart Materials > Site > Subcontract Management > SM.30 Site Administration.

  2. Double-click SM.30.01 Safety Incidents and Notices.

  3. On the Notices tab, enter the necessary data for the notice.

  • You can also view safety notices on SM.20.11 Subcontract Administration, Safety Notices tab, after the safety notice has been issued on SM.30.01.

  • The subcontractor completes the Date Complete and Action Taken fields on SM.20.11 and then submits the safety notice to the contractor, who then closes the notice.
